Metal Management has announced that its shareholders have approved the merger agreement with Sims Group Ltd. The decision came during a special meeting.
The vote by MM shareholders follows the company’s board of directors’ approval of the merger deal this past September.
Metal Management common stock will cease trading on the NYSE after the closing of the market today and will be delisted. The ADSs will begin trading on the NYSE on March 17 under the name Sims Group Limited and under the stock symbol "SMS".
